How to Find Your 2016 Oldsmobile's Color Code

Oldsmobile paint codes were placed in many different spots over the years, making them difficult to locate. The plate is often in the glove box or the spare tire well; if not there, locations vary widely. Codes typically appear like 51/WA316N and are usually preceded by BC/CC (e.g., BC/CC 51 or BC/CC 316N). Two-tone plates may use U or L for position, such as BC/CC U316N or BC/CC L316N.

Restoration Tip

When you're touching up a 2016 finish, you have to fight the urge to "blob and go." Since the factory paint is so thin, a heavy-handed repair will stick out like a sore thumb. Build your layers slowly. Whether you're working with a complex pearl like Switchblade Silver or a standard Pepper Red, apply the paint in thin, transparent whisps. Let it dry, then add another. If you're dealing with a Tricoat like Abalone White, remember that the "depth" comes from the layering of the mid-coat, not the thickness of the application. Most importantly, seal those chips the second you see them; if moisture gets under that thin 2016 clear coat, it'll start peeling back like a bad sunburn, and no amount of wax will save it then.
